Air that blows warm on a hot day. A musty smell when the fan starts. Windows that will not demist in winter. Your air conditioning is a sealed system — when performance drops, there is a cause, usually a slow leak, a failing compressor or a blocked cabin filter. BCS Prestige pressure-tests the system, finds and repairs leaks, replaces worn components, re-gases to your manufacturer’s specification and treats odours at the source, so the system cools reliably instead of needing another re-gas next summer.

What our air conditioning service covers

  • System pressure and performance test
  • Electronic leak detection and repair
  • Re-gas to manufacturer specification
  • Compressor, condenser and evaporator assessment
  • Cabin filter replacement and anti-bacterial odour treatment
  • Heating and demisting performance check

Possible reasons include low refrigerant levels, a blocked condenser, or a faulty compressor.
It's recommended to service the car’s A/C system at least once every 1–2 years to maintain optimal performance.
Unpleasant odours can result from mould or bacteria buildup in the evaporator or a dirty cabin air filter.
Yes, using the car’s A/C in winter helps prevent the seals from drying out and also helps maintain clear visibility by removing excess humidity from the cabin.
We perform regassing and leak testing, inspect hoses and belts, and check the overall system performance.
A clicking noise may indicate a worn-out blower motor or debris in the fan.
Yes, a malfunctioning A/C system can put extra load on the engine, leading to increased fuel consumption.
